

Degrees of Separation is a puzzle platformer built around mandatory cooperation between two characters. You control Ember and Rime, who can't physically touch due to a barrier between them. Each character manipulates temperature—Ember brings heat, Rime brings cold—and environmental puzzles require switching between them or coordinating both simultaneously. Water freezes when Rime approaches, plants bloom near Ember, and progression depends on using these opposing effects in tandem. It's playable solo by swapping control or in local/online co-op with a partner. The game leans heavily on its central gimmick: you're constantly thinking about how one character's presence changes the space for the other. If you like puzzlers that force creative use of asymmetric abilities rather than raw reflexes, this delivers that specific challenge across a fantasy setting.
